Leonard Ray Wright, 72, husband of Brenda Glenn Wright, died on Tuesday, Sept. 18, 2018, at McLeod Regional Medical Center in Florence.

Born Oct. 28, 1945, in McKinney, Texas, he was a son of the late Curley and Margaret Russell Wright.

Mr. Wright retired from the U.S. Army after 24 years of service and was a veteran of the Vietnam War.

He also retired from the Department of Defense as a range control officer. He was a member of the American Legion and V.F.W.

Survivors include his wife of 48 years; two sons, Ritchie Wright of Sumter, and Randy Wright of Harker Heights, Texas; nine grandchildren; two great-grandchildren; and one brother, Charles Wright of Texas.

A memorial service with full military honors will be held at 1:30 p.m. on Wednesday at Elmore-Cannon-Stephens Funeral Home. Burial will be in the Florence National Cemetery.

The family will receive friends following the service.

Elmore-Cannon-Stephens Funeral Home and Crematorium of Sumter is in charge of the arrangements.
